About the role
Our adaptive streaming technology fixed the delivery problem for video advertising. Now we’re building the product layer on top.
You’ll own parts of our media and advertising product suite, working closely with engineers, a PM, and the Design Lead to take ideas from first sketch to shipped product. You’ll help define how our product works, how it feels, and how product design works at SeenThis as the function continues to grow.
While you will iterate and build fast, your role starts with discovery. You’ll be expected to become a domain expert for your part of our products. That means continually talking with customers, mapping their workflows, understanding the business context, and finding real problems.
You’ll be expected to figure out what’s worth building before any screen is designed. Sometimes that means proper research or session data. Other times, a client call and a rough prototype may be the answer. That’s up to you.
Getting this right is most of the job, because the wrong thing built well is still the wrong thing.
This is also an execution-first and AI-native role. You’ll move quickly from problem to prototype to shipped product, using tools like Claude Code to explore ideas, test flows, and iterate faster.
Building is cheap now; judgment is the scarce part. When AI can produce the screen, the work that matters is deciding what to build, what to cut, where to simplify, and when to push back. That part is still yours.
What you’ll do
Run discovery for your product area: talk to customers, dig into the problem, map workflows, and decide what’s worth building before committing to a build.
Become a domain expert for your part of the product, with a strong understanding of users, workflows, constraints, and business goals.
Choose the right tool for each question: proper research when it warrants it, session data or support insights when that’s enough, and a fast prototype when that answers it sooner.
Own user flows, interactions, and interfaces from first discovery through to shipped product.
Design for expert users doing complex work, making powerful workflows feel clear, fast, and simple enough to use every day.
Talk to users directly through client calls, support tickets, and session data, and form product opinions from what you find.
Work hands-on with engineers through the build, not just at handoff.
Use AI tools, including Claude Code, to design, prototype, and iterate. Build your own small tools when that’s faster.
Contribute to product strategy and roadmap with your PM and the rest of the team.
Help shape our design system and how design works at SeenThis while both are still taking shape.
